Edward Bulwer-Lytton's "My Novel, Book 3" offers a compelling glimpse into 19th-century domestic life in England and along the Rhine River. This family saga, rich in social commentary, unfolds against a backdrop of historical significance. Bulwer-Lytton masterfully crafts a literary tapestry, exploring the complexities of human relationships and the nuances of English society within a broader European context. A classic of its time, "My Novel, Book 3" remains a relevant exploration of universal themes. Readers will find themselves drawn into the intricate web of family dynamics and the insightful portrayal of a bygone era. This meticulously prepared print edition ensures the enduring legacy of Bulwer-Lytton's work continues to captivate readers. A cornerstone of general and historical fiction, this novel provides a window into the social fabric of the 19th century.
